How Our Sink Overflow Water Removal Process Works

The key to successful water removal is a well-planned process. Our team will assess the damage, extract the water, and dry out the affected area, all in a timely and efficient manner. Every step of the process is carefully planned and executed to reduce the risk of further damage and ensure that your property is restored to its original condition.

Step 1: Assessment and Planning

Our team will arrive at your property and assess the damage, identifying the source of the leak and the extent of the water damage. We’ll then develop a customized plan to extract the water and dry out the affected area.

Step 2: Water Extraction

We’ll use our advanced equipment, including truck-mounted extractors and wet vacuums, to remove the water from your property. Our technicians will work quickly and efficiently to reduce the risk of further damage.

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ification

Once the water has been extracted, we’ll use dehumidifiers and fans to dry out the affected area. This step is crucial in preventing mold and bacterial growth.

Step 4: Disinfection and Sanitization

Our team will then disinfect and sanitize the affected area to ensure that it’s safe for occupancy.

Step 5: Restoration

Finally, our team will work with you to restore your property to its original condition, including any necessary repairs or replacements.

Sink Overflow Water Removal Cost In Solera, NV

The cost of sink overflow water removal in Solera, NV will vary depending on the severity and size of the affected area. Prices can range from $500 to $2,500 or more depending on the extent of the damage.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Water Extraction $500 – $1,500 The size of the affected area and the amount of water extracted
Drying and Dehumidification $300 – $900 The size of the affected area and the amount of equipment needed
Disinfection and Sanitization $200 – $600 The size of the affected area and the type of disinfection needed
Restoration $1,000 – $3,000 The extent of the damage and the type of restoration needed
Emergency Response $100 – $300 The time of day and the urgency of the situation
